AXTA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

241 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Axalta (AXTA)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$6.95B — up 9.9% from $6.32B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 67 funds opened new AXTA positions and 42 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 87 added to existing stakes and 67 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Iridian Asset Management, adding an estimated $140M. The largest seller was Meritage Group, cutting an estimated $105M.
